Common Sources of Authentication Challenges in Court
Various sources can give rise to authentication challenges in court, often complicating the admission of evidence. One significant source is the authenticity of digital and electronic evidence, which can be easily manipulated, altered, or falsified, raising doubts about its reliability.
Another common challenge stems from the proper identification of physical evidence, where misplaced, contaminated, or poorly preserved evidence can undermine its credibility. This issue becomes critical when handling fragile or perishable items like biological samples or handwritten documents.
Human error also contributes notably to authentication difficulties. Witness misidentification, flawed testimony, or untrained personnel handling evidence can lead to inaccuracies that hinder authentication efforts.
Finally, technological advancements, while enhancing evidence collection, have introduced complexities around verifying digital sources, such as encrypted communications or anonymized online activity. These challenges necessitate specialized procedures and expertise for proper authentication.
Legal Standards and Rules Governing Authentication
Legal standards and rules governing authentication form the foundation for admitting evidence in court proceedings. These standards specify when and how various types of evidence, such as documents or electronic data, are considered reliable and admissible. They are designed to prevent the submission of false or misleading evidence, thus safeguarding judicial integrity.
In many jurisdictions, the primary rule is that evidence must be authenticated by a showing that it is what it claims to be. This usually involves providing sufficient proof that the evidence is genuine through eyewitness testimony, physical examination, or reliable documentation. Courts often follow established legal frameworks, such as the Federal Rules of Evidence in the United States, which set forth specific criteria for authentication.
Emerging technological evidence necessitates adaptations to traditional standards. Courts increasingly consider digital signatures, timestamps, and electronic metadata as part of the authentication process. Hence, compliance with these standards ensures the integrity of evidence and helps address authentication challenges in court cases involving modern technology.

Judicial Approaches to Authentication Challenges
Judicial approaches to authentication challenges involve employing specific legal principles and procedural methods to ensure evidence validity. Courts scrutinize the reliability of evidence by examining its origin, integrity, and admissibility under established standards.
To address authentication challenges effectively, judges often consider the manner in which evidence was preserved and presented. They evaluate whether proper procedures were followed during collection and whether the evidence can be verified through identifiable markers or authoritative testimony.
Legal standards such as the Federal Rules of Evidence or similar jurisdictional rules guide judges in these assessments. Courts may also rely on precedent cases to determine the appropriate approach for verifying various evidence types.
In practice, judicial approaches include a combination of the following methods:
- Reviewing chain of custody documentation
- Assessing the qualifications of expert witnesses
- Analyzing digital signatures and metadata
- Conducting voir dire to examine evidence reliability

Qualifications and Responsibilities of Experts
Experts called upon to address authentication challenges in court must possess specific qualifications ensuring their credibility and reliability. Typically, they should have relevant academic credentials, such as degrees in forensic science, digital forensics, or related fields, and practical experience in handling evidentiary authentication. Such expertise validates their capacity to analyze complex evidence accurately.
Their responsibilities include thoroughly examining evidence to establish its genuineness and chain of custody. Experts must provide clear, well-founded opinions based on established scientific methods or technological standards. Their role also involves presenting their findings comprehensively during testimony, ensuring clarity for judges and juries unfamiliar with technical details.
Furthermore, experts are responsible for maintaining impartiality and transparency throughout the process. They must adhere to professional standards, avoid conflicts of interest, and disclose any limitations in their analysis. Their unambiguous, credible testimony is vital in overcoming authentication challenges in court and upholding judicial integrity.

Best Practices for Ensuring Authentication in Court
Ensuring proper authentication in court requires meticulous attention to evidentiary procedures and adherence to legal standards. Implementing clear protocols can minimize disputes over evidence admissibility and uphold judicial integrity. Key practices include maintaining detailed records and following established rules of evidence.
- Maintain comprehensive chain of custody documentation for all evidence to establish its integrity and traceability. This documentation should include detailed logs of handling, storage, and transfer.
- Ensure that all electronic or digital evidence adheres to relevant authentication standards such as digital signatures or encryption. Verification methods should be thoroughly documented for court review.
- Utilize expert witnesses when authentication involves complex or technical evidence. Experts should possess relevant qualifications and be responsible for providing clear, impartial testimony.
- Regularly train legal professionals and court staff on evolving authentication laws and technological tools. Continuous education ensures consistent application of best practices and compliance with legal standards.
Adopting these best practices in court proceedings can significantly reduce authentication challenges and promote fair and transparent adjudications.
Challenges in Cross-Border and International Cases
Cross-border and international cases present unique authentication challenges due to divergent legal systems and procedural standards. Verifying the authenticity of digital evidence across jurisdictions often encounters legal incompatibilities and procedural delays, complicating courtroom decisions.
Variations in evidentiary standards, such as differing acceptance criteria for electronic or digital evidence, further hinder authentication efforts. This disparity can lead to inconsistent rulings, making it difficult to establish the validity of shared information.
Additionally, international cases may involve multiple parties and diverse technologies, raising concerns over the chain of custody and integrity of evidence. Jurisdictional conflicts complicate cooperation, often delaying authentication processes or risking the admissibility of crucial evidence.
In summary, cross-border and international cases face distinctive authentication challenges driven by legal, procedural, and technological discrepancies. Overcoming these obstacles requires harmonized standards, effective international cooperation, and sophisticated technological solutions to uphold the integrity of evidence globally.
